Step 1
Press saute and add olive oil.
Step 2
Add garlic and saute for 5 minutes.
Step 3
Add water, salt, spinach, pasta and marinara sauce and close the lid.
Step 4
Cook on high pressure for 6 minutes.
Step 5
When cooking time is complete, do a quick pressure release.
Step 6
Open the lid and add skim ricotta, Pecorino Romano and mozzarella and stir well.
Step 7
Close the lid and wait 4 minutes until the cheese melts.
Step 8
Open the lid, garnish with parsley and serve :)
